Coolit Tips

Using the Automatic Optimizer

 

 

OptimizeIt now contains a powerful new design optimization tool. To use it, select Automatic Optimization on the Study Type page and enter the design parameters, the design constraints, and the design objective. OptimizeIt will then automatically find the optimal design for you. Using OptimizeIt will save you time and take the guesswork out of optimizing your thermal design.

Working with CoolPlot

 

 

CoolPlot's display of computed results, vectors, scalars, streamlines, palettes etc. can now be controlled from one easy-to-use Options dialog accessible from the Tools|Options menu. Once opened, the dialog’s intuitive controls are used to interactively adjust the results display. While the changes are made, the display can be rotated, zoomed in and out, and panned.

New Features

More efficient handling of large models

 

Coolit's geometry processor has recently been optimized for handling super large models with thousands of components. Models, which used to take a few seconds to refresh after each operation, now update virtually instantly.

New CAD import coming soon

 

 

A new CAD import interface is expected to be available in the next Coolit release. The new interface makes it possible to interactively import your STL files part by part, so that you can import different CAD parts into specific Coolit objects, such as Cylinders, Fans, etc. A number of options will be available including import resolution, color selection, and part physical properties. A number of improvements to the import algorithm have also been made, making the transition from CAD to Coolit smoother than ever.
